Kōra (甲良町 Kōra-chō?) is a town located in Inukami District, Shiga Prefecture, Japan.

As of 2003, the town has an estimated population of 8,024 and a density of 587.41 persons per km². The total area is 13.66 km².

Kōra is famous for Saimyō-ji Temple (西明寺). It is also known as a hometown of Amako clan, Tōdō Takatora and master carpenters who built Nikkō Tōshō-gū.
